检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
SaaS多租户设计
SaaS多租户设计 租户创建策略 租户路由策略 租户路由插件示例代码 多租户账号体系 租户可配置性设计
SaaS多租户模式 在考虑搭建SaaS系统时,需要优先确定哪种租户模式适合您的客户和业务特点,不同租户模式并不会影响您的业务功能,但对商业模式、技术架构、租户隔离、租户成本以及后续运维运营费用会产生影响。从租户资源共享程度来看,多租户模式可以按如图1所示,分为三类。
SaaS多租户模式 在考虑搭建SaaS系统时,需要优先确定哪种租户模式适合您的客户和业务特点,不同租户模式并不会影响您的业务功能,但对商业模式、技术架构、租户隔离、租户成本以及后续运维运营费用会产生影响。从租户资源共享程度来看,多租户模式可以按如图1所示,分为三类。
SaaS多租户模式介绍
SaaS多租户模式介绍 独立部署架构与SaaS多租架构 SaaS多租户模式
创建MySQL数据库 在使用MySQL监控前,需要提前准备一个多活实例和两个MySQL数据库。您可以选择在华为云官网购买两个MySQL数据库,也可以自己在本地两台机器上部署两个MySQL数据库。 此处以在华为云购买MySQL数据库为例,建议将两个数据库部署在同一
创建MySQL数据库 在实现两个MySQL数据库同步,需要准备一两个MySQL数据库。此处以在华为云购买MySQL数据库为例,实现数据源之间的数据同步。 请参考RDS for MySQL的购买实例,创建两个MySQL数据库实例,并在两个实例上分别创建一个数据库。
统,广泛应用于支持多租户架构的系统中。如何在MySQL中实现多租户架构是一个关键问题。本文将通过详细的设计和代码实现,展示如何在MySQL中实现高效且可扩展的多租户架构。 I. 多租户架构的基本概念 1. 什么是多租户架构? 多租户架构指的是多个租户(通常是企业或个人客户)共享同
数据库的多种隔离设计 数据隔离的设计分为 数据源隔离 图1 数据源隔离 数据源隔离指为每个租户分配单独的数据库,在处理租户请求时,根据携带的租户ID选择对应的数据库,所以需要租户路由表来维护数据库
在数据源隔离模式下,新增租户必定伴随着需要新增数据库资源,同时这些数据库资源需要在新增租户完成之后准备好,即达到可用状态,整个过程涉及到租户管理、租户授权、数据库分配、数据库业务表的建立与数据初始化。另外当业务升级时,可能有新表加入,以及旧表的升级,所以需要一个数据库管理工具来帮我们完
[client]# 设置mysql客户端默认字符集default-character-set=utf8 [mysqld]# 设置3306端口port = 3306# 设置mysql的安装目录basedir=E:\MySQL\mysql-8.0.17-winx64# 设置 mysql数据库的数据的存放目录,MySQL
SaaS多租户的隔离模式主要涉及到基础设施资源、组织权限以及业务数据的隔离。以下是三种主要的隔离模式: 一、竖井隔离模式(独立环境隔离) 特点:每个租户都运行在独立的资源环境中,这些独立资源具备标准化的租户身份识别、入驻流程、计费体系、部署和运营流程。 优势: 满足强隔离需求:确
数据库的主备设计 一主一备的经典高可用架构。适用于大中型企业的生产数据库,覆盖互联网、物联网、零售电商、物流、游戏等行业应用。备机提高了实例的可靠性,创建主机的过程中,同步创建备机,备机创建成功后,用户不可见。 在SaaS应用中,数据是属于租户的,我们必须要保证
数据库的主备设计 一主一备的经典高可用架构。适用于大中型企业的生产数据库,覆盖互联网、物联网、零售电商、物流、游戏等行业应用。备机提高了实例的可靠性,创建主机的过程中,同步创建备机,备机创建成功后,用户不可见。 在SaaS应用中,数据是属于租户的,我们必须
Spring Boot 多模块架构、MySQL + MyBatis Plus、Redis + Redisson; · 数据库可使用 MySQL、Oracle、PostgreSQL、SQL Server 等。 · 支持 SaaS 多租户,可自定义每个租户的权限,提供透明化的多租户底层封装。
数据存储多租设计 SaaS应用开发中,应用一般是无状态的,可通用的,但租户的数据是私有的,所以在多租开发中数据多租是核心内容,也是最基础的部分。数据也是租户的核心资产,数据存储对于SaaS应用是至关重要的。本章对租户数据的隔离,数据的安全等问题给出相应方案。
🎶 文章简介:Mysql数据库课程设计 💡 创作目的:和大家分享一下使用javafx编写的前端的 Mysql数据库课程设计 题库与试卷生成系统!废话不多说了,直接上截图,希望对大家有所帮助!(建议拿来参考不建议直接CV哦!) ☀️ 今日天气:2022-11-30
测试mysql数据库的时候,需要对网卡队列进行绑核,以48core*2的机型来说,一般前面4个core绑定网卡,后面的44个core分配给mysql实例启动,两个cpu分别对应两个数据库实例启动。正常情况下,网卡的core使用率上80%,数据库的core使用率上98%,用htop命令实时监控
SaaS多租户的隔离模式主要涉及到基础设施资源、组织权限以及业务数据的隔离。以下是三种主要的隔离模式:一、竖井隔离模式(独立环境隔离)特点:每个租户都运行在独立的资源环境中,这些独立资源具备标准化的租户身份识别、入驻流程、计费体系、部署和运营流程。优势:满足强隔离需求:确保系统和